Why Oklahoma is a Strategic Choice for Land Buyers

Oklahoma’s land market stands out due to its inherent value stability and diverse geography. Buyers can locate affordable acres ranging from rolling prairie to scenic riverfront, all while benefiting from a low cost of living index that ranks among the most favorable in the nation. This affordability does not equate to isolation; major metropolitan areas like Oklahoma City and Tulsa provide robust infrastructure, ensuring that even rural plots remain within reasonable reach of employment centers and amenities.

Economic and Lifestyle Advantages

The economic landscape in Oklahoma supports a favorable environment for real estate, particularly land purchases. Property taxes remain low, and the absence of a state tax on intangible personal property reduces the long-term holding costs for investment parcels. For those pursuing a self-sufficient lifestyle, the availability of water resources and moderate climate allows for year-round gardening, livestock raising, and outdoor recreation without the extreme weather patterns that deter development in other regions.

Securing genuinely cheap land for sale oklahoma requires a strategic approach to due diligence. While price per acre is the headline figure, savvy buyers must look beyond the numbers to assess zoning regulations, access rights, and environmental constraints. A parcel that appears affordable on paper can become a financial sinkhole if it lacks legal road access or contains protected wetlands that prohibit development.

Key Factors to Evaluate Before Purchase

Before finalizing any acquisition, a thorough investigation of the title and survey is non-negotiable. Ensuring the property has a legal right-of-way eliminates future disputes with neighbors or municipalities. Additionally, verifying utility availability—such as electricity, water, and internet connectivity—determines whether the land serves as a viable primary residence or a remote retreat. Soil quality tests can also reveal whether the ground supports construction or requires extensive preparation.
